Banks Not Immune to Housing-Related Failures: Corporate Canada Bloomberg HELOC Rules OSFI's guidelines suggest lenders limit home-equity lines of credit to 65 percent of the property's value. The regulator also recommends that HELOCs be paid off over a specific amortization period, like conventional mortgages.

Members of Bank Fraud Ring Sentenced in $3.7 Million Scam Mortgage Daily ATLANTA?After three days of hearings, United States District Judge William S. Duffey, Jr. today concluded the sentencings of six co-conspirators involved in a $3.7 million dollar bank fraud ring involving home equity lines of credit (HELOCs).
